    Bitcoin Climbs Back Above $79,000 as ETF Inflows and Strategy Purchase Fuel Recovery

    Bitcoin reclaimed the $79,000 level on Monday as fresh capital flowed into spot exchange-traded funds and corporate buyer Strategy disclosed its first major purchase in roughly two months. The recovery puts the largest cryptocurrency back within reach of a technical breakout that some analysts say could open a path toward $90,000.

    The broader digital asset market followed the move higher, with total market capitalization rising 1.1% to $2.65 trillion. Bitcoin traded at $79,079 as of 08:39 Istanbul time, up 1.56% over the prior 24 hours. Ethereum advanced 2.01% to $2,478, XRP climbed 2.01% to $1.38, and Solana added 1.68% to $104.10.

    Fresh institutional demand underpinned the session’s positive tone. Spot Bitcoin ETFs recorded $216.70 million in net inflows on August 31, according to market data, while spot Ethereum ETFs pulled in $87.68 million the same day. Flows into altcoin products were more modest: XRP ETFs took in $5.64 million, Solana ETFs attracted $925,910, and HBAR ETFs added $399,140. Several other altcoin-linked funds, including those tied to DOGE, HYPE, BNB, LINK, LTC, AVAX, and DOT, saw no activity.

    Strategy, the corporate treasury that has become synonymous with Bitcoin accumulation, announced it purchased 4,603 BTC between August 24 and August 30. The company spent approximately $369.7 million at an average price of $80,318 per coin. The acquisition lifts Strategy’s total holdings to 845,050 BTC and marks its first purchase since June. Traders widely view such corporate buying as a signal of sustained institutional conviction in the asset class.

    The rally arrives against a backdrop of renewed macroeconomic uncertainty. Federal Reserve Chair Kevin Warsh used his Jackson Hole speech to warn that inflation remains above the central bank’s 2% target and that summer data had not shown meaningful underlying improvement. Those remarks prompted markets to reassess the interest-rate outlook, with tighter policy potentially limiting liquidity available for speculative assets.

    Geopolitical tensions added another layer of complexity. Brent crude climbed above $90, reaching $91.25 on Monday after U.S. forces struck Iranian launchers on Larak Island. Fears of further supply disruption around the Strait of Hormuz pushed energy prices higher, raising the prospect that elevated fuel costs could complicate future monetary easing.

    Technical analysts are watching a series of levels to gauge whether the rebound has staying power. Bitcoin recently surged from $63,000 to $79,500 in just five days, a $16,500 advance that has left the market consolidating beneath several key moving averages. The four-hour chart shows price compressing inside a triangle pattern above an ascending trendline.

    According to crypto analyst Ted Pillows, the cryptocurrency sits between its 50-week exponential moving average as support and its 50-week simple moving average as resistance. Reclaiming the latter would support a target range of $88,000 to $90,000. A close below the 50-week EMA, by contrast, would shift focus toward $74,000.

    On shorter timeframes, an upside break must first convert $78,500 from resistance into support. The recent $79,500 peak would then become the next test, followed by $82,000 and the stronger $82,825 barrier. A confirmed daily close above $82,825 would mark a higher high and weaken the sequence of lower highs that has defined recent price action. A triangle breakdown, however, would expose $76,000, with additional support near $74,000 and $73,000.

    Daily momentum indicators offer a mixed picture. A bullish cross between the 50-day and 100-day moving averages has appeared, echoing a pattern from January 2023 when Bitcoin fell 17% before rallying 546%. The MACD line sits above its signal line, and the relative strength index has broken its descending trendline. Yet the price still faces a descending structural barrier, and last week’s shooting-star candle suggests selling pressure near the rally peak.

    ETF flows underscore the tension between short-term price action and longer-term positioning. Spot Bitcoin ETFs recorded $201.81 million in net outflows on August 28, ending an inflow streak that had been running since August 17. ARKB led the withdrawals with $114.89 million, while IBIT lost $33.40 million. The subsequent rebound in inflows on August 31 suggests investors quickly returned to the market.

    This week’s U.S. economic data will likely shape the next move. Labor market figures in particular could influence expectations for Fed policy. Strong employment numbers would reinforce the case for continued tightness, while weaker data could revive hopes for rate cuts and ease macro pressure on Bitcoin. Investors are tracking both corporate demand and the broader macro environment as they assess whether the push above $79,000 can hold.
